关于锁的相容性叙述正确的是( ) A. 一个事务对资源加了共享锁后,另一个事务可以对同一个资源加共享锁 B. 一个事务对资源加了共享锁后,另一个事务可以对同一个资源加排它锁 C. 一个事务对资源加了排它锁后,另一个事务可以对同一个资源加共享锁 D. 一个事务对资源加了排它锁后,另一个事务可以对同...
不同层粒度锁之间的兼容性也可以比较,比如一个同一个粒度级别的IS锁和低粒度级别X锁之间是兼容的,而...
锁兼容性控制多个事务能否同时获取同一资源上的锁。如果资源已被另一事务锁定,则仅当请求锁的模式与现有锁的模式相兼容时,才会授予新的锁请求。如果请求锁的模式与现有锁的模式不兼容,则请求新锁的事务将等待释放现有锁或等待锁超时间隔过期。例如,没有与排他锁兼容的锁模式。如果具有排他锁(X 锁...
上级节点加的意向锁不影响当前节点和其子节点上锁的相容性。 设有事务AB,都对同一数据对象r加锁。 X锁排他,故只要A对r加X锁,B不能再对r及其子节点加锁。 S锁,若A对r加S锁,则r及其子节点均加S锁,故r及其子节点不能加X锁。也就是说B不能对r加X,IX,SIX这些包含X的锁。 IX锁,若A对r加IX锁,则r...
在并发控制技术中,最常用的是封锁机制,根本的封锁类型有排它锁X和共享锁S,如下关于两种锁的相容性描述不正确的答案是〔 A 〕A.X/X :TRUEB.S/S:TRUEC
共享锁表示事务可以对资源进行读取操作,一个事务对资源加共享锁后,另一个事务可以对同一资源也加共享锁以便读取,这样做是相容的。而排他锁会阻止其他事务的共享锁和排他锁请求。B选项中一个事务加了共享锁后另一个事务加排他锁无法实现;C选项加了排他锁后不能再加共享锁;D选项加了排他锁后不能再加排他锁,...
题目在并发控制技术中,最常用的是封锁机制,基本的封锁类型有排它锁X和共享锁S,下列关于两种锁的相容性描述不正确的是( )。? A. X/X :TRUED. X/S:FALSEB. S/S:TRUEC. S/X:FALSE 相关知识点: 试题来源: 解析 A. X/X :TRUE 反馈 收藏
在并发控制技术中,最常用的是封锁机制,基本的封锁类型有排它锁X和共享锁S,下列关于两种锁的相容性描述不正确的是( ) A.X/X:TRUE B.S/S:TRUE C.S/X:FALSE D.X/S:FALSE 优质答案 参考答案: A 解析 解析: 暂无 以上是关于在并发控制技术中,最常用的是封锁机制,基本的封锁类型有排它锁X和共享锁S,下...
因为T1有对其子节点加S锁的可能而T2扼杀了这个可能性。 T2 加 IX锁 相容 是因为I锁只是意向锁,所以是可行的,若事务有非意向锁,根据相容矩阵再次判定。SIX锁综上同理。 T1加IX锁, T2不能加S,X,SIX锁的原因不再赘述。(不能加SIX锁的原因,可参考不能加S锁) T1加SIX锁, T2只能加IS锁。不能加S,...
锁的相容性2) ordered sharing lock 有序相容性封锁3) extended compatibility lock 扩充相容性封锁 1. Multi-version two-phase locking protocol based on extended compatibility locking; 一种基于扩充相容性封锁的多版本两阶段封锁协议4) Water Compatibility 水的相容性...